At the heart of every Accutron watch lies its defining legacy: the use of a tuning fork movement driven by an electromagnetic coil. Introduced in 1960, this technology was the world's first fully electronic watch, boasting an accuracy far superior to any mechanical watch of its era. The distinctive, nearly silent hum of the tuning fork became a symbol of precision.
